qtinternetradio/ui/resources/layout/nowplayingview.docml
changeset 14 896e9dbc5f19
parent 11 f683e24efca3
equal deleted inserted replaced
12:608f67c22514 14:896e9dbc5f19
     1 <?xml version="1.0" encoding="UTF-8"?>
     1 <?xml version="1.0" encoding="UTF-8"?>
     2 <hbdocument version="1.1">
     2 <hbdocument version="1.1">
     3     <object name="go2station_act" type="HbAction">
     3     <object name="go2station_act" type="HbAction">
     4         <string locid="txt_irad_opt_go_to_station" name="text"/>
     4         <string locid="Go to station" name="text"/>
     5     </object>
     5     </object>
     6     <object name="share_station_act" type="HbAction">
     6     <object name="share_station_act" type="HbAction">
     7         <string locid="txt_irad_opt_share" name="text"/>
     7         <string locid="txt_irad_opt_share" name="text"/>
     8     </object>
     8     </object>
     9     <object name="songrecg_act" type="HbAction">
     9     <object name="songrecg_act" type="HbAction">
    10         <string locid="txt_irad_opt_identify_song" name="text"/>
    10         <string locid="txt_irad_opt_identify_song" name="text"/>
    11     </object>
    11     </object>
    12     <object name="setting_act" type="HbAction">
    12     <object name="setting_act" type="HbAction">
    13         <string locid="txt_irad_opt_network_setting" name="text"/>
    13         <string locid="txt_common_opt_settings" name="text"/>
    14     </object>
    14     </object>
    15     <object name="exit_act" type="HbAction">
    15     <object name="exit_act" type="HbAction">
    16         <string locid="txt_common_opt_exit" name="text"/>
    16         <string locid="txt_common_opt_exit" name="text"/>
    17     </object>
    17     </object>
    18     <object name="musicstore_act" type="HbAction">
    18     <object name="musicstore_act" type="HbAction">
    40                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
    40                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
    41                 <sizehint height="expr(var(hb-param-text-height-secondary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
    41                 <sizehint height="expr(var(hb-param-text-height-secondary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
    42                 <string name="plainText" value="Artist Name"/>
    42                 <string name="plainText" value="Artist Name"/>
    43                 <fontspec name="fontSpec" role="Secondary" textheight="var(hb-param-text-height-secondary)"/>
    43                 <fontspec name="fontSpec" role="Secondary" textheight="var(hb-param-text-height-secondary)"/>
    44             </widget>
    44             </widget>
    45             <widget name="song_name" type="HbLabel">
       
    46                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
       
    47                 <sizehint height="expr(var(hb-param-text-height-primary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
       
    48                 <string name="plainText" value="Song Name"/>
       
    49                 <fontspec name="fontSpec" role="Primary" textheight="var(hb-param-text-height-primary)"/>
       
    50             </widget>
       
    51             <widget name="station_name" type="HbLabel">
    45             <widget name="station_name" type="HbLabel">
    52                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
    46                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
    53                 <sizehint height="expr(var(hb-param-text-height-secondary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
    47                 <sizehint height="expr(var(hb-param-text-height-secondary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
    54                 <string name="plainText" value="Station Name"/>
    48                 <string name="plainText" value="Station Name"/>
    55                 <fontspec name="fontSpec" role="Secondary" textheight="var(hb-param-text-height-secondary)"/>
    49                 <fontspec name="fontSpec" role="Secondary" textheight="var(hb-param-text-height-secondary)"/>
    56             </widget>
    50             </widget>
       
    51             <widget name="song_name_stack_layout" type="HbWidget">
       
    52                 <widget name="song_name_label" type="HbLabel">
       
    53                     <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
       
    54                     <sizehint height="expr(var(hb-param-text-height-primary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
       
    55                     <string name="plainText" value="Song Name"/>
       
    56                     <fontspec name="fontSpec" role="Primary" textheight="var(hb-param-text-height-primary)"/>
       
    57                     <bool name="visible" value="FALSE"/>
       
    58                 </widget>
       
    59                 <widget name="song_name_marquee" type="HbMarqueeItem">
       
    60                     <sizehint height="expr(var(hb-param-text-height-primary)+2*var(hb-param-margin-label))" type="PREFERRED"/>
       
    61                     <fontspec name="fontSpec" role="Primary" textheight="var(hb-param-text-height-primary)"/>
       
    62                     <bool name="visible" value="FALSE"/>
       
    63                 </widget>
       
    64                 <contentsmargins bottom="0un" left="0un" right="0un" top="0un"/>
       
    65                 <layout type="stacked">
       
    66                     <stackitem itemname="song_name_label"/>
       
    67                     <stackitem itemname="song_name_marquee"/>
       
    68                 </layout>
       
    69             </widget>
    57             <layout orientation="Vertical" type="linear">
    70             <layout orientation="Vertical" type="linear">
    58                 <linearitem itemname="station_logo"/>
    71                 <linearitem itemname="station_logo"/>
    59                 <linearitem itemname="artist_name"/>
    72                 <linearitem itemname="artist_name"/>
    60                 <linearitem itemname="song_name"/>
    73                 <linearitem itemname="song_name_stack_layout"/>
    61                 <linearitem itemname="station_name"/>
    74                 <linearitem itemname="station_name"/>
    62             </layout>
    75             </layout>
    63         </widget>
    76         </widget>
    64         <widget name="viewToolbar" role="HbView:toolBar" type="HbToolBar"/>
    77         <widget name="viewToolbar" role="HbView:toolBar" type="HbToolBar">
       
    78             <enums name="orientation" value="Horizontal"/>
       
    79             <ref object="musicstore_act" role="HbWidget:addAction"/>
       
    80             <ref object="play_stop_act" role="HbWidget:addAction"/>
       
    81             <ref object="add_2_fav_act" role="HbWidget:addAction"/>
       
    82             <ref object="detail_act" role="HbWidget:addAction"/>
       
    83         </widget>
    65         <string locid="txt_irad_title_internet_radio" name="title"/>
    84         <string locid="txt_irad_title_internet_radio" name="title"/>
    66     </widget>
    85     </widget>
    67     <section name="song_recog_yes_section">
    86     <section name="song_recog_yes_section">
    68         <widget name="ext-nowplayingview" type="HbView">
    87         <widget name="ext-nowplayingview" type="HbView">
    69             <widget name="viewMenu" role="HbView:menu" type="HbMenu">
    88             <widget name="viewMenu" role="HbView:menu" type="HbMenu">
    89         <widget name="container" role="HbView:widget" type="HbWidget">
   108         <widget name="container" role="HbView:widget" type="HbWidget">
    90             <widget name="station_logo" type="HbLabel">
   109             <widget name="station_logo" type="HbLabel">
    91                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
   110                 <enums name="alignment" value="AlignVCenter|AlignHCenter"/>
    92                 <sizepolicy horizontalPolicy="Fixed" horizontalStretch="0" verticalPolicy="Fixed" verticalStretch="0"/>
   111                 <sizepolicy horizontalPolicy="Fixed" horizontalStretch="0" verticalPolicy="Fixed" verticalStretch="0"/>
    93                 <sizehint height="38un" type="FIXED" width="38un"/>
   112                 <sizehint height="38un" type="FIXED" width="38un"/>
       
   113                 <sizehint height="38un" type="MINIMUM" width="38un"/>
    94                 <sizehint height="38un" type="MAXIMUM" width="38un"/>
   114                 <sizehint height="38un" type="MAXIMUM" width="38un"/>
    95                 <sizehint height="38un" type="MINIMUM" width="38un"/>
       
    96             </widget>
   115             </widget>
    97             <contentsmargins bottom="var(hb-param-margin-gene-screen)" left="var(hb-param-margin-gene-screen)" right="var(hb-param-margin-gene-screen)" top="var(hb-param-margin-gene-screen)"/>
   116             <contentsmargins bottom="var(hb-param-margin-gene-screen)" left="var(hb-param-margin-gene-screen)" right="var(hb-param-margin-gene-screen)" top="var(hb-param-margin-gene-screen)"/>
    98             <layout type="anchor">
   117             <layout type="anchor">
    99                 <anchoritem dst="station_name" dstEdge="LEFT" spacing="0un" src="" srcEdge="LEFT"/>
   118                 <anchoritem dst="station_name" dstEdge="LEFT" spacing="0un" src="" srcEdge="LEFT"/>
   100                 <anchoritem dst="station_name" dstEdge="TOP" spacing="var(hb-param-margin-gene-middle-horizontal)" src="song_name" srcEdge="BOTTOM"/>
   119                 <anchoritem dst="station_name" dstEdge="TOP" spacing="var(hb-param-margin-gene-middle-horizontal)" src="song_name_stack_layout" srcEdge="BOTTOM"/>
   101                 <anchoritem dst="station_name" dstEdge="RIGHT" spacing="0un" src="" srcEdge="RIGHT"/>
   120                 <anchoritem dst="station_name" dstEdge="RIGHT" spacing="0un" src="" srcEdge="RIGHT"/>
   102                 <anchoritem dst="song_name" dstEdge="LEFT" spacing="0un" src="" srcEdge="LEFT"/>
   121                 <anchoritem dst="song_name_stack_layout" dstEdge="LEFT" spacing="0un" src="" srcEdge="LEFT"/>
   103                 <anchoritem dst="song_name" dstEdge="TOP" spacing="var(hb-param-margin-gene-middle-horizontal)" src="artist_name" srcEdge="BOTTOM"/>
   122                 <anchoritem dst="song_name_stack_layout" dstEdge="TOP" spacing="var(hb-param-margin-gene-middle-horizontal)" src="artist_name" srcEdge="BOTTOM"/>
   104                 <anchoritem dst="song_name" dstEdge="RIGHT" spacing="0un" src="" srcEdge="RIGHT"/>
   123                 <anchoritem dst="song_name_stack_layout" dstEdge="RIGHT" spacing="0un" src="" srcEdge="RIGHT"/>
   105                 <anchoritem dst="station_logo" dstEdge="TOP" spacing="5un" src="" srcEdge="TOP"/>
   124                 <anchoritem dst="station_logo" dstEdge="TOP" spacing="5un" src="" srcEdge="TOP"/>
   106                 <anchoritem dst="station_logo" dstEdge="CENTERH" spacing="0un" src="" srcEdge="CENTERH"/>
   125                 <anchoritem dst="station_logo" dstEdge="CENTERH" spacing="0un" src="" srcEdge="CENTERH"/>
   107                 <anchoritem dst="artist_name" dstEdge="LEFT" spacing="0un" src="" srcEdge="LEFT"/>
   126                 <anchoritem dst="artist_name" dstEdge="LEFT" spacing="0un" src="" srcEdge="LEFT"/>
   108                 <anchoritem dst="artist_name" dstEdge="TOP" spacing="4un" src="station_logo" srcEdge="BOTTOM"/>
   127                 <anchoritem dst="artist_name" dstEdge="TOP" spacing="4un" src="station_logo" srcEdge="BOTTOM"/>
   109                 <anchoritem dst="artist_name" dstEdge="RIGHT" spacing="0un" src="" srcEdge="RIGHT"/>
   128                 <anchoritem dst="artist_name" dstEdge="RIGHT" spacing="0un" src="" srcEdge="RIGHT"/>
   121             </widget>
   140             </widget>
   122             <contentsmargins bottom="var(hb-param-margin-gene-screen)" left="var(hb-param-margin-gene-screen)" right="var(hb-param-margin-gene-screen)" top="var(hb-param-margin-gene-screen)"/>
   141             <contentsmargins bottom="var(hb-param-margin-gene-screen)" left="var(hb-param-margin-gene-screen)" right="var(hb-param-margin-gene-screen)" top="var(hb-param-margin-gene-screen)"/>
   123             <layout type="anchor">
   142             <layout type="anchor">
   124                 <anchoritem dst="station_logo" dstEdge="LEFT" spacing="5un" src="" srcEdge="LEFT"/>
   143                 <anchoritem dst="station_logo" dstEdge="LEFT" spacing="5un" src="" srcEdge="LEFT"/>
   125                 <anchoritem dst="station_logo" dstEdge="TOP" spacing="5un" src="" srcEdge="TOP"/>
   144                 <anchoritem dst="station_logo" dstEdge="TOP" spacing="5un" src="" srcEdge="TOP"/>
   126                 <anchoritem dst="song_name" dstEdge="LEFT" spacing="5un" src="station_logo" srcEdge="RIGHT"/>
   145                 <anchoritem dst="song_name_stack_layout" dstEdge="LEFT" spacing="5un" src="station_logo" srcEdge="RIGHT"/>
   127                 <anchoritem dst="song_name" dstEdge="RIGHT" spacing="-2un" src="" srcEdge="RIGHT"/>
   146                 <anchoritem dst="song_name_stack_layout" dstEdge="RIGHT" spacing="-2un" src="" srcEdge="RIGHT"/>
   128                 <anchoritem dst="song_name" dstEdge="CENTERV" spacing="0un" src="" srcEdge="CENTERV"/>
   147                 <anchoritem dst="song_name_stack_layout" dstEdge="CENTERV" spacing="0un" src="" srcEdge="CENTERV"/>
   129                 <anchoritem dst="artist_name" dstEdge="LEFT" spacing="5un" src="station_logo" srcEdge="RIGHT"/>
   148                 <anchoritem dst="artist_name" dstEdge="LEFT" spacing="5un" src="station_logo" srcEdge="RIGHT"/>
   130                 <anchoritem dst="artist_name" dstEdge="RIGHT" spacing="-2un" src="" srcEdge="RIGHT"/>
   149                 <anchoritem dst="artist_name" dstEdge="RIGHT" spacing="-2un" src="" srcEdge="RIGHT"/>
   131                 <anchoritem dst="artist_name" dstEdge="BOTTOM" spacing="-var(hb-param-margin-gene-middle-vertical)" src="song_name" srcEdge="TOP"/>
   150                 <anchoritem dst="artist_name" dstEdge="BOTTOM" spacing="-var(hb-param-margin-gene-middle-vertical)" src="song_name_stack_layout" srcEdge="TOP"/>
   132                 <anchoritem dst="station_name" dstEdge="LEFT" spacing="5un" src="station_logo" srcEdge="RIGHT"/>
   151                 <anchoritem dst="station_name" dstEdge="LEFT" spacing="5un" src="station_logo" srcEdge="RIGHT"/>
   133                 <anchoritem dst="station_name" dstEdge="TOP" spacing="var(hb-param-margin-gene-middle-vertical)" src="song_name" srcEdge="BOTTOM"/>
   152                 <anchoritem dst="station_name" dstEdge="TOP" spacing="var(hb-param-margin-gene-middle-vertical)" src="song_name_stack_layout" srcEdge="BOTTOM"/>
   134                 <anchoritem dst="station_name" dstEdge="RIGHT" spacing="-2un" src="" srcEdge="RIGHT"/>
   153                 <anchoritem dst="station_name" dstEdge="RIGHT" spacing="-2un" src="" srcEdge="RIGHT"/>
   135             </layout>
   154             </layout>
   136         </widget>
   155         </widget>
   137     </section>
   156     </section>
   138     <metadata activeUIState="prt_ui" display="NHD-3.2-inch_portrait" unit="un">
   157     <metadata activeUIState="Common ui state" display="NHD-3.2-inch_portrait" unit="un">
   139         <uistate name="Common ui state" sections="#common"/>
   158         <uistate name="Common ui state" sections="#common"/>
   140         <uistate name="prt_ui" sections="#common prt_section"/>
   159         <uistate name="prt_ui" sections="#common prt_section"/>
   141         <uistate name="lsc_ui" sections="#common lsc_section"/>
   160         <uistate name="lsc_ui" sections="#common lsc_section"/>
   142     </metadata>
   161     </metadata>
   143 </hbdocument>
   162 </hbdocument>